The Potential Impact and Challenges of Quantum Encryption Technology on Proxy IP Security

Quantum encryption technology has made significant strides in recent years, promising to revolutionize data protection and security systems. As proxy ip services are increasingly used for privacy protection and data masking, understanding the potential impact of quantum encryption on their security is crucial. Quantum encryption leverages the principles of quantum mechanics to enhance cryptography, making traditional encryption methods more vulnerable to breaches. This article delves into how quantum encryption might influence the security of proxy ips, examining both the positive potential and the challenges it poses for future privacy strategies. Introduction to Quantum Encryption and Proxy IP SecurityIn the world of digital security, proxy IPs serve as an essential tool to mask a user's real IP address and provide privacy online. However, the increasing sophistication of cyberattacks and the rise of quantum computing pose new challenges. Quantum encryption technology, which uses quantum keys and quantum entanglement to encrypt data, holds the potential to transform security measures across industries, including proxy IP services.Quantum encryption works on the premise that observing a quantum system disturbs its state, thereby preventing eavesdropping. This could theoretically make communication systems much more secure. However, the rapid development of quantum computing brings a new set of risks to traditional cryptographic techniques, including the encryption methods used by proxy IP services.Impact of Quantum Encryption on Proxy IP SecurityQuantum encryption presents both promising opportunities and substantial risks for the security of proxy IPs.1. Increased Resistance to Conventional Attacks: The implementation of quantum encryption could enhance the security of proxy IP services against conventional hacking attempts. Classical encryption algorithms, such as RSA or AES, rely on computational difficulty for their security. However, quantum computers could break these algorithms by using quantum algorithms like Shor’s algorithm, making traditional encryption methods obsolete. Quantum encryption provides a higher level of resistance against such breaches by using quantum key distribution (QKD) to ensure secure key exchanges.2. Real-Time Security in Proxy IP Networks: One of the major advantages quantum encryption brings to proxy IP security is the ability to establish real-time, unbreakable secure connections. The ability to detect tampering during the key exchange process enables more immediate response to potential attacks, ensuring that the encrypted connection remains intact.3. Future-Proofing Proxy IP Services: With the advent of quantum computing, proxy IP services need to evolve to meet these emerging threats. Quantum encryption could provide a long-term solution to safeguard proxy IP networks, offering encryption methods that are more resilient to quantum decryption techniques. By adopting quantum-resistant algorithms, proxy IP services could effectively mitigate the risks posed by quantum computers, ensuring continued user privacy in the future.Challenges in Integrating Quantum Encryption with Proxy IP SecurityDespite the advantages, several challenges exist when integrating quantum encryption into the existing infrastructure of proxy IP services.1. Cost and Complexity of Quantum Encryption Implementation: One of the primary barriers to quantum encryption is the cost and technical complexity of implementing quantum cryptography systems. Unlike traditional encryption, quantum encryption requires advanced hardware to generate and distribute quantum keys. The current infrastructure of proxy IP providers may not be equipped to handle this level of sophistication, leading to higher implementation costs and the need for significant technological upgrades.2. Limited Availability of Quantum Infrastructure: Quantum encryption relies heavily on the availability of quantum communication infrastructure, which is not yet widely accessible. Quantum key distribution, for instance, requires specialized equipment and infrastructure to operate effectively. Proxy IP services may find it challenging to incorporate quantum encryption into their systems if such infrastructure is not readily available or affordable.3. Interoperability Issues with Existing Cryptographic Protocols: Another challenge is the potential incompatibility between quantum encryption systems and the traditional cryptographic protocols already in use. Many existing proxy IP services use conventional encryption methods that may not be compatible with quantum encryption. This could result in operational inefficiencies and the need for significant upgrades to the security architecture of proxy IP networks.4. Quantum-Specific Security Concerns: While quantum encryption promises to be more secure than classical methods, it is not entirely immune to risks. For instance, quantum systems could be susceptible to new forms of attack that exploit the peculiarities of quantum mechanics. Additionally, the generation and distribution of quantum keys require a high level of precision, and any errors in the process could compromise the integrity of the entire encryption system.The Future of Proxy IP Security in the Quantum EraLooking ahead, the integration of quantum encryption into proxy IP services offers great potential for strengthening privacy and security. As quantum computing continues to evolve, it is likely that hybrid systems, which combine both classical and quantum encryption methods, will emerge to address the challenges and limitations of each approach.1. Development of Quantum-Resistant Protocols: Researchers are already working on developing quantum-resistant cryptographic protocols that could be integrated with existing proxy IP services. These protocols would enable proxy IP providers to safeguard their users from both classical and quantum-based threats, ensuring comprehensive protection in the post-quantum era.2. Collaborative Efforts between Quantum and Cybersecurity Experts: The successful integration of quantum encryption into proxy IP security will require collaboration between quantum physicists, cybersecurity experts, and industry leaders. By working together, they can create robust encryption systems that are not only quantum-safe but also scalable and cost-effective for large-scale use.3. Long-Term Sustainability of Proxy IP Services: As the world moves toward a quantum future, it is crucial for proxy IP providers to stay ahead of emerging trends and technological advancements. Adopting quantum encryption early on could offer a competitive advantage in the cybersecurity market, positioning these services as secure, future-proof solutions for users concerned with privacy.Quantum encryption technology presents both significant opportunities and challenges for the future of proxy IP security. While it offers enhanced protection against traditional cyber threats and provides a path forward for securing communications in the quantum age, the implementation of this technology in proxy IP networks comes with considerable technical, financial, and infrastructure-related hurdles. However, with continued research, development, and collaboration, quantum encryption could ultimately transform proxy IP security, offering more robust and resilient protection for users in an increasingly digital world.

Deploying a scalable HTTP proxy cluster using Docker

Deploying a scalable HTTP proxy cluster using Docker allows businesses and developers to efficiently manage large amounts of web traffic while ensuring optimal performance and scalability. Docker provides a containerization solution that simplifies the management of the proxy servers in a clustered environment. This approach allows for better resource utilization, easier maintenance, and improved fault tolerance. In this article, we will explore how Docker can be leveraged to deploy a scalable HTTP proxy cluster, its advantages, and the best practices for setting it up and maintaining it effectively. Introduction to HTTP Proxy and DockerAn HTTP proxy is an intermediary server that sits between clients and the web, forwarding client requests to the web servers and returning the responses. The proxy server can provide various benefits such as load balancing, enhanced security, anonymity, and improved performance. It is particularly useful when managing high-volume traffic or when geographical distribution is required.Docker, on the other hand, is a containerization platform that enables applications to run in isolated environments called containers. These containers are lightweight and portable, ensuring that applications can run consistently across different environments. Docker's flexibility allows it to be an excellent choice for deploying scalable HTTP proxy clusters, making it easier to scale, manage, and maintain these clusters.Benefits of Using Docker for HTTP Proxy Clusters1. ScalabilityOne of the key benefits of deploying an HTTP proxy cluster using Docker is scalability. As web traffic increases, businesses need to ensure that their proxy servers can handle the load. Docker makes it easy to scale the proxy cluster horizontally by adding new containers to meet growing demand. Docker Swarm or Kubernetes can manage the orchestration of these containers, ensuring that they are distributed across multiple machines and balanced properly.2. Efficient Resource ManagementDocker containers are lightweight compared to traditional virtual machines, allowing for more efficient use of system resources. This efficiency reduces hardware costs and ensures that the proxy servers run optimally. Docker also offers fine-grained control over resource allocation, such as CPU, memory, and disk space, which is crucial in a high-traffic environment.3. Simplified MaintenanceWith Docker, each proxy server runs in its own isolated container. This isolation simplifies the process of updating and maintaining the system. When an update is required, the affected container can be replaced without impacting the rest of the cluster. Additionally, Docker's built-in versioning system ensures that the correct version of the proxy server is always running.4. Fault Tolerance and High AvailabilityBy deploying multiple proxy servers across different containers, Docker ensures that the system remains highly available even if one or more containers fail. Docker's built-in health checks and monitoring tools can automatically detect failures and restart the affected containers, maintaining the stability of the proxy cluster.5. SecurityDocker provides several security features that enhance the security of the HTTP proxy cluster. Each container runs in an isolated environment, reducing the risk of a security breach affecting the entire system. Additionally, Docker allows for fine-grained control over network configurations, ensuring that sensitive data is protected during transit.Designing a Scalable HTTP Proxy Cluster with Docker1. Choosing the Right Proxy Server SoftwareThe first step in deploying an HTTP proxy cluster is selecting the right proxy server software. There are several options available, including open-source solutions like Squid, HAProxy, and Nginx. Each of these solutions has its own strengths and weaknesses, so it’s important to choose the one that best suits your needs in terms of performance, security, and flexibility.2. Setting Up Docker ContainersOnce the proxy server software is selected, the next step is to set up Docker containers for each instance of the proxy server. Docker provides a simple way to define and configure containers using Dockerfiles. A Dockerfile contains instructions on how to build the container, including installing the proxy server software and configuring it to work with the desired settings.3. Orchestrating the Cluster with Docker Swarm or KubernetesIn order to scale the HTTP proxy cluster, you will need to use an orchestration tool such as Docker Swarm or Kubernetes. These tools manage the deployment, scaling, and monitoring of Docker containers across a cluster of machines. Docker Swarm is easier to set up and is ideal for smaller clusters, while Kubernetes is more powerful and suited for large-scale deployments.4. Configuring Load BalancingTo ensure that traffic is distributed evenly across the proxy servers, load balancing is an essential component of the cluster. Docker makes it easy to set up load balancing with tools like HAProxy or Nginx, which can distribute incoming HTTP requests among multiple proxy server containers based on various algorithms such as round-robin, least connections, or IP hash.5. Monitoring and LoggingEffective monitoring and logging are essential for maintaining the health of the HTTP proxy cluster. Docker provides several monitoring tools, such as Docker stats and third-party tools like Prometheus and Grafana, which allow you to track the performance and resource usage of the containers. Additionally, setting up centralized logging with tools like ELK Stack (Elasticsearch, Logstash, and Kibana) can help you identify and troubleshoot issues in real-time.Best Practices for Maintaining the HTTP Proxy Cluster1. Automate Deployment and ScalingAutomating the deployment and scaling of Docker containers ensures that the proxy cluster can respond to changes in traffic volume without manual intervention. Docker Compose can be used to define multi-container applications, while tools like Jenkins or GitLab CI can automate the process of deploying new containers or updating existing ones.2. Regularly Update and Patch ContainersKeeping the proxy server containers up to date is crucial for security and performance. Regularly checking for updates and patches for the proxy server software and other dependencies will ensure that your system remains secure and efficient.3. Implement Network SegmentationNetwork segmentation is a security best practice that involves dividing the network into smaller subnets. By segmenting the network, you can isolate sensitive components, such as the database or internal services, from the public-facing proxy servers. Docker provides tools to define network policies and ensure secure communication between containers.4. Perform Regular BackupsWhile Docker provides a robust system for managing containers, it is still important to perform regular backups of your configuration files and container data. Backups ensure that you can quickly restore your proxy cluster in case of a failure or disaster.Deploying a scalable HTTP proxy cluster using Docker provides several advantages, including improved scalability, resource management, fault tolerance, and security. By leveraging Docker's containerization capabilities and orchestration tools like Docker Swarm or Kubernetes, businesses can efficiently handle high volumes of web traffic while maintaining optimal performance. Following best practices such as automating deployment, regular updates, and network segmentation ensures the continued success and security of the proxy cluster, making it an invaluable tool for modern web infrastructure.

How does Croxy Proxy online proxy support bandwidth for video playback?

Croxy Proxy is a web-based proxy service that allows users to access content from different websites, bypass geographical restrictions, and maintain privacy while browsing the web. One of its key functionalities is enabling video streaming on various platforms. However, a crucial aspect of its effectiveness is the support it provides for video playback bandwidth. Video streaming requires substantial bandwidth to ensure smooth playback, particularly for high-definition content. In this article, we will explore how Croxy Proxy handles bandwidth for video playback, its potential limitations, and how it impacts user experience. Understanding the Bandwidth Requirements for Video PlaybackBefore diving into how Croxy Proxy supports video playback bandwidth, it’s essential to understand the bandwidth requirements for smooth video streaming. Video content, especially in high definition (HD) or ultra-high definition (UHD), demands significant amounts of data to be transmitted continuously from the server to the user’s device. The higher the video quality, the greater the bandwidth needed.For instance, standard-definition video (SD) usually requires a minimum bandwidth of 3 Mbps, while high-definition (HD) videos can require anywhere from 5 Mbps to 8 Mbps. Ultra-high-definition (UHD or 4K) videos, on the other hand, may demand bandwidth speeds of 25 Mbps or more. Croxy Proxy needs to ensure that the bandwidth it provides can handle such demands effectively, particularly in the context of users who may not have direct access to fast internet connections.How Croxy Proxy Handles Video Streaming BandwidthCroxy Proxy acts as an intermediary between the user and the content they wish to access, including video streaming platforms. It works by routing the user’s web traffic through its servers, which can sometimes affect the bandwidth available for video playback. Here are the factors that influence Croxy Proxy’s support for video streaming bandwidth:1. Server Location and Load: Croxy Proxy’s server location plays a crucial role in determining the available bandwidth. If the proxy server is located closer to the content source, the data transfer is typically faster, reducing buffering and loading times. On the other hand, if the server is located far from the content provider or is experiencing high traffic, the bandwidth may be reduced, leading to slower video playback or interruptions.2. Video Quality Selection: Most video streaming services allow users to select the quality of the video they wish to stream. Croxy Proxy may limit the maximum video quality that can be streamed based on the available bandwidth through its servers. For example, if a user is on a slower internet connection, Croxy Proxy may restrict video playback to lower resolutions (e.g., 480p or 720p) to prevent buffering.3. Compression and Caching: Croxy Proxy may employ video compression techniques or caching strategies to improve bandwidth efficiency. By compressing the video stream before it reaches the user, Croxy Proxy can reduce the amount of data required, making it easier for users with slower internet connections to stream videos smoothly. Caching commonly accessed videos on the proxy server can also reduce the bandwidth load by delivering the video faster to users without fetching it from the original content server each time.4. Protocol Support and Optimization: Croxy Proxy’s support for different streaming protocols (such as HTTP, RTMP, or HLS) can significantly impact the quality and consistency of video playback. Optimized protocols ensure a more stable connection between the user and the server, which directly impacts the video streaming experience. If Croxy Proxy does not optimize the protocols effectively, users may face slow buffering times or interruptions during video playback.Challenges and Limitations in Bandwidth SupportWhile Croxy Proxy can be a useful tool for streaming video content, there are inherent challenges and limitations related to bandwidth support. These challenges include:1. Network Congestion: One of the primary challenges that users face when using Croxy Proxy for video streaming is network congestion. If too many users are accessing the proxy service at once, the bandwidth becomes divided among all users, which can significantly affect video streaming quality. This is especially problematic for high-definition or 4K video streaming, where higher bandwidth is crucial for smooth playback.2. Geographical Limitations: The geographical location of the user and the proxy server can also create limitations. For example, if a user is located far away from Croxy Proxy’s servers, the data transfer speed may be significantly reduced, resulting in slower video playback. Additionally, internet service providers (ISPs) may impose throttling on certain types of traffic, further limiting the available bandwidth for video streaming.3. Video Encryption and DRM Protection: Some video streaming platforms use encryption and digital rights management (DRM) to protect their content. Croxy Proxy may struggle with decrypting or bypassing these protections, limiting its ability to deliver smooth video playback. In such cases, users may experience interruptions or degraded video quality.Improving Video Playback with Croxy ProxyTo address these challenges and improve video playback experiences, users can consider several strategies:1. Use of Dedicated Servers: Opting for a premium version of Croxy Proxy or using a dedicated server can improve video streaming bandwidth. Dedicated servers often provide more stable and faster internet connections, reducing the likelihood of buffering or lag during playback.2. Selecting Lower Video Quality: If experiencing buffering or interruptions, users can manually select a lower video quality to reduce bandwidth demand. While this may reduce the video’s visual quality, it can ensure smoother playback, especially on slower internet connections.3. Optimizing Internet Connection: Users can also optimize their internet connections by using wired connections instead of Wi-Fi, minimizing background data usage, or choosing internet plans with higher speeds. This can help maximize the available bandwidth for video streaming, even when using Croxy Proxy.4. Using Proxy Services with Better Optimization: Some proxy services are more optimized for streaming high-quality video content. By selecting a proxy service that is specifically designed for video streaming, users may experience better bandwidth support and improved video playback performance.Croxy Proxy offers a useful solution for bypassing geographical restrictions and streaming video content from various platforms. However, the effectiveness of Croxy Proxy in supporting video playback bandwidth depends on various factors, such as server location, user internet connection, and the proxy's optimization techniques. While Croxy Proxy can offer good support for lower video quality or when used with dedicated servers, it faces limitations when handling high-definition or 4K video streams, especially during times of high user traffic or network congestion. Users can enhance their video streaming experience by considering the strategies mentioned above, ensuring that they get the best possible performance from Croxy Proxy for video playback.

How to embed Oxylabs proxy in Selenium automated tests?

In the realm of automation testing, Selenium has become one of the most widely used tools due to its ability to interact with web elements and simulate user actions. However, in certain scenarios, integrating proxies is essential for bypassing geographic restrictions, managing IP blocks, or conducting tests from various locations. Oxylabs, a leading provider of proxy solutions, offers a range of tools that can be seamlessly integrated into Selenium to enhance the testing experience. This article will provide a detailed guide on how to embed Oxylabs proxy into Selenium automation tests, explaining the setup process, configuration, and best practices. Understanding the Need for Proxies in Selenium Automation TestingSelenium is a powerful automation tool used for testing web applications, but there are scenarios where testers need to access different regions, test with multiple IP addresses, or simulate real-world user experiences from various geographical locations. In such cases, proxies play a crucial role by masking the original IP address and providing access to content that might otherwise be restricted due to region-based blocking or other restrictions.Using proxies in Selenium tests allows testers to:1. Test region-specific content: Some websites serve different content based on the user's IP address or geographic location. Proxies enable testers to simulate these different locations and test the content rendering. 2. Avoid IP bans: Websites can block or limit access to a single IP address after too many requests. Using proxies helps distribute the requests across multiple IPs, preventing bans.3. Enhance anonymity: Proxies help maintain anonymity, which is vital for testing scenarios that require privacy, such as checking if a website tracks users' IP addresses.Oxylabs offers a robust proxy network that can be seamlessly integrated into Selenium for automated testing. Let's now explore the steps to integrate Oxylabs proxy with Selenium.Steps to Integrate Oxylabs Proxy with SeleniumIntegrating Oxylabs proxy into Selenium involves a few straightforward steps. Here's a detailed breakdown:Step 1: Set Up Oxylabs ProxyBefore embedding the Oxylabs proxy into Selenium, ensure you have an active Oxylabs account and access to their proxy services. Once you’ve signed up and logged into your Oxylabs account, you’ll need to:1. Get Proxy Details: You will be provided with a proxy username, password, and IP addresses of the proxy servers. These credentials are crucial for authentication.2. Choose the Proxy Type: Oxylabs provides different types of proxies, such as residential and data center proxies. Depending on your testing needs, you should choose the right proxy type. residential proxies are more suitable for simulating real user traffic, while data center proxies are faster and more cost-effective.Step 2: Configure Selenium WebDriver to Use Oxylabs ProxyNow that you have the Oxylabs proxy details, it’s time to configure the Selenium WebDriver to route traffic through the Oxylabs proxy.Here’s how to configure it using Python (the process is similar for other languages such as Java, C, etc.):```pythonfrom selenium import webdriverfrom selenium.webdriver.common.proxy import Proxy, ProxyType Define proxy detailsproxy = "your_proxy_ip:port"username = "your_username"password = "your_password" Set up proxy configuration for WebDriverproxy_settings = Proxy()proxy_settings.proxy_type = ProxyType.MANUALproxy_settings.http_proxy = proxyproxy_settings.ssl_proxy = proxy Enable authentication using username and passwordcapabilities = webdriver.DesiredCapabilities.CHROMEcapabilities['proxy'] = { 'proxyType': 'MANUAL', 'httpProxy': proxy, 'sslProxy': proxy, 'noProxy': '', 'class': "org.openqa.selenium.Proxy", 'autodetect': False} Launch Chrome with the proxy configurationdriver = webdriver.Chrome(desired_capabilities=capabilities) Access a website to verify proxy setupdriver.get("https:// PYPROXY.com")```In the code above, we configure the WebDriver to use the Oxylabs proxy by defining the proxy server details, setting up the `Proxy` object, and using the desired capabilities to configure the browser.Step 3: Handle Proxy Authentication (Optional)Some proxies, including Oxylabs, require authentication. In this case, you can add an authentication handler to Selenium WebDriver using your proxy credentials. This step ensures that the WebDriver can successfully connect to the proxy server without issues.A common approach to handle proxy authentication in Selenium is using an extension or modifying the WebDriver to handle HTTP basic authentication dialogs. This can be done by setting up a proxy extension in the browser or using tools like `ProxyAutoAuth` for automated handling.Step 4: Test and Verify Proxy IntegrationAfter setting up the proxy, it’s important to verify that your WebDriver is correctly routing traffic through Oxylabs. To do this, you can use a simple script that checks the IP address of the site you're visiting. By comparing the displayed IP address with your real one, you can confirm that the proxy is being used.```pythondriver.get("https://www.whatismyip.com") Verify if the IP address displayed is the proxy ip```If the IP displayed is the one provided by Oxylabs, you’ve successfully integrated the proxy into Selenium.Best Practices for Using Proxies in Selenium TestingWhile integrating proxies into your Selenium tests offers many benefits, there are a few best practices that can help you get the most out of this setup:1. Rotate Proxies Regularly: For large-scale tests, it’s essential to rotate proxies regularly to avoid IP bans. Oxylabs offers a proxy rotation feature that can be automated to switch IPs at predefined intervals.2. Monitor Proxy Performance: Proxies can sometimes experience downtime or slow performance. It’s essential to monitor your proxies and ensure they are functioning correctly during test runs.3. Respect Website Terms and Conditions: While proxies allow you to bypass restrictions, ensure that you are not violating the terms and conditions of the websites you are testing against. Always respect website policies and use proxies ethically.4. Use Proxy Pools: Consider using a pool of proxies from Oxylabs for large-scale testing. This ensures that your tests can scale, providing a better simulation of real-world user traffic from different locations.ConclusionIntegrating Oxylabs proxy into Selenium automation testing is a powerful way to enhance your testing process, especially when dealing with geographical restrictions, IP bans, or anonymity concerns. By following the steps outlined in this article, you can easily configure and manage Oxylabs proxies in your Selenium tests. With the right configuration and best practices, you can leverage proxies to perform comprehensive, real-world testing that ensures your web application performs well across different regions and environments.

Which is better for game acceleration: a residential proxy or a SOCKS5 proxy?

Gaming has become an increasingly popular online activity, drawing players from all over the world. However, sometimes players experience lag or connection issues that affect their overall experience. To solve these problems, players often turn to proxies, which act as intermediaries between the player's device and the server. Two common types of proxies used in gaming acceleration are residential proxies and sock s5 proxies. This article explores the differences between them, analyzing which is better suited for gaming acceleration and how they can improve gaming performance. Understanding Proxies: What Are They and How Do They Help?Proxies are tools that route your internet traffic through a server different from your actual device, masking your real IP address and providing you with a new one. This process can help with several aspects of internet usage, including privacy, security, and, most importantly for gamers, improved connection stability and speed. By using proxies, gamers can bypass geo-blocking, reduce lag, and avoid throttling by internet service providers (ISPs).There are various types of proxies available, with residential proxies and SOCKS5 proxies being two of the most popular. Each has its distinct advantages, and their suitability for gaming depends on the specific needs of the player.What is a residential proxy?A residential proxy uses real IP addresses provided by Internet Service Providers (ISPs) and linked to physical locations. Essentially, this type of proxy assigns a genuine, residential IP address to the user, making it almost impossible for websites and services to distinguish it from a regular user.The key benefit of residential proxies for gamers is their ability to mimic real user traffic. This helps avoid blocks or bans that might occur when using a standard data center IP address, which is often associated with bots or proxy use. For gamers, this means greater access to region-locked content, more stable connections, and less likelihood of detection by anti-cheat systems or game servers.What is a socks5 proxy?SOCKS5 proxies are a type of internet protocol that routes data through a proxy server, but unlike residential proxies, SOCKS5 proxies are not tied to specific geographic locations. SOCKS5 proxies are often used for general internet tasks and are not limited to web traffic alone. They work with a variety of internet protocols, including HTTP, FTP, and others, making them versatile and adaptable for various needs.One of the main advantages of SOCKS5 proxies is their flexibility and speed. Unlike traditional proxies, which might add some latency, SOCKS5 proxies are designed to minimize data processing time. They are often used for torrenting, bypassing firewalls, and improving speeds for internet browsing. For gamers, the speed and versatility of SOCKS5 proxies can translate into faster connections and reduced ping times.Residential Proxy vs SOCKS5 Proxy: Which One is Better for Gaming?Both residential and SOCKS5 proxies have their unique advantages, and the choice between the two depends on the gaming scenario and the specific needs of the player. Below, we will compare their key attributes to help gamers decide which is best for gaming acceleration.1. Speed and LatencyWhen it comes to gaming, speed is crucial. High latency, or lag, can ruin the gaming experience, especially in fast-paced games that require real-time action. In terms of speed, SOCKS5 proxies tend to have an edge. They are optimized for quick data transmission, resulting in faster connections and lower latency compared to residential proxies. However, this advantage comes at a cost.Residential proxies, while often slower due to their reliance on real IP addresses, provide a more stable connection. In regions where data centers may be congested or far from the player’s physical location, residential proxies can sometimes offer a more consistent performance, even if they are not as fast as SOCKS5.2. Anonymity and SecurityOne of the reasons players turn to proxies is to avoid detection and ensure security while gaming. Residential proxies excel in this area. Since they use real IP addresses, game servers and anti-cheat systems are less likely to recognize them as proxies. This makes them ideal for avoiding bans and staying undetected in competitive games. Additionally, residential proxies offer better security by masking the user’s real IP and offering greater privacy.SOCKS5 proxies, on the other hand, offer less anonymity since they are more commonly used for general internet activities. While they can hide your IP, they do not provide the same level of security as residential proxies. Players who are concerned about being detected by anti-cheat systems or who need more privacy may find residential proxies to be the better choice.3. Bypassing Geo-blocks and RestrictionsMany online games impose geographic restrictions on players, either blocking access to certain servers or limiting gameplay to specific regions. Both residential and SOCKS5 proxies can help bypass these geo-blocks by making it appear as if the player is accessing the game from a different location. However, residential proxies are generally better at bypassing these restrictions.Since residential proxies use real IP addresses tied to specific geographic locations, they are more likely to be accepted by game servers and bypass geo-blocks more efficiently. SOCKS5 proxies, while capable of masking your location, are more likely to be detected by game servers because of their association with proxy traffic. For gamers who want to access content from specific regions or bypass geo-restrictions, residential proxies offer a more reliable solution.4. Cost ConsiderationsWhile both residential and SOCKS5 proxies offer valuable benefits for gaming, cost is a factor that cannot be overlooked. Residential proxies tend to be more expensive than SOCKS5 proxies due to their use of real IP addresses and their higher level of security. Gamers looking for a budget-friendly option for gaming acceleration might find SOCKS5 proxies to be the better choice, especially if they do not require the highest level of anonymity or security.That said, the extra cost of residential proxies may be worth it for serious gamers who need to maintain a high level of security, avoid bans, and bypass geo-blocks without risking detection. In the long run, it comes down to how much a player is willing to invest in a proxy service.ConclusionIn summary, both residential proxies and SOCKS5 proxies have their distinct advantages when it comes to gaming acceleration. If speed and flexibility are your primary concerns, SOCKS5 proxies may be the better choice, providing faster connections and lower latency. However, if you value security, anonymity, and the ability to bypass geo-blocks effectively, residential proxies are likely the better option. Ultimately, the right choice depends on your specific needs as a gamer. Whether you prioritize speed, security, or avoiding geo-restrictions, both proxy types can enhance your gaming experience, making it more enjoyable and competitive.

Is additional configuration of HTTPS certificates required when using a proxy browser?

In today's digital landscape, privacy, security, and efficiency are critical concerns for both individuals and businesses. With the increasing use of proxy browsers to manage online activities, one of the most common questions arises: "Do you need to configure extra HTTPS certificates when using a proxy browser?" The answer depends on various factors such as the type of proxy being used, the security protocols involved, and the nature of the traffic. While proxy browsers are designed to mask the user's real IP and encrypt data, understanding when and why additional HTTPS certificates may be necessary is key to ensuring safe and secure browsing. In this article, we will explore the concept in detail, providing insights into the need for additional HTTPS certificates when utilizing proxy browsers. Understanding Proxy Browsers and HTTPS CertificatesBefore diving into the necessity of HTTPS certificates, it's important to have a clear understanding of both proxy browsers and HTTPS certificates. A proxy browser acts as an intermediary between the user and the internet, routing requests and responses through a server. This server can either be a forward proxy or a reverse proxy, depending on its configuration. Proxy browsers are commonly used for privacy, security, and geolocation purposes, as they can mask the user’s original IP address and location.On the other hand, HTTPS certificates (often referred to as SSL/TLS certificates) are used to establish a secure, encrypted connection between a user's browser and a website. These certificates are essential for preventing man-in-the-middle attacks, ensuring that data transmitted over the internet remains private and unaltered.The Role of HTTPS Certificates in Proxy BrowsingWhen using a proxy browser, the main concern is whether the proxy needs to interact with HTTPS certificates. Proxy servers, depending on their configuration, may require SSL/TLS certificates to properly handle encrypted connections.In general, when a user connects to a website over HTTPS, the connection is encrypted, and the browser checks the site's certificate to verify its authenticity. However, in the case of using a proxy browser, the proxy server often intercepts the encrypted traffic and decrypts it to inspect or modify the data. This is known as SSL interception or SSL termination.For the proxy server to decrypt and inspect HTTPS traffic, it must present a valid certificate to the client (the user's browser) to avoid security warnings. This means the proxy may need its own HTTPS certificate to establish trust with the browser. Without this, the user’s browser may flag the connection as insecure.When is Additional HTTPS Certificate Configuration Necessary?1. Self-Signed Certificates for SSL Interception If a proxy browser is configured to intercept HTTPS traffic (a common feature in corporate or security-oriented proxies), it may need to use a self-signed certificate to perform SSL interception. This certificate is generated by the proxy server itself and allows it to decrypt HTTPS traffic between the user and the destination website. However, for the proxy browser to establish trust with the user’s browser, this self-signed certificate needs to be installed in the browser’s certificate store. Failure to install the certificate correctly will lead to security warnings, as the browser will not recognize the certificate as legitimate.2. Using a Trusted Certificate Authority (CA) In cases where the proxy browser is used in a corporate or enterprise environment, an HTTPS certificate signed by a trusted certificate authority (CA) may be required. This allows the proxy to decrypt and inspect traffic without triggering browser warnings. By using a certificate from a trusted CA, the proxy can ensure that the connection remains secure and trusted by both the proxy and the user’s browser.3. End-to-End Encryption and Proxy Configuration For certain types of proxies, such as forward proxies, SSL interception may not always be necessary. In such cases, the proxy simply forwards HTTPS traffic without decrypting it. In these scenarios, the proxy does not need to manage or configure additional HTTPS certificates, as the SSL/TLS encryption is maintained end-to-end between the user and the website. However, for reverse proxies, which are used to route traffic between the user and a web server, SSL termination becomes necessary. In this case, the reverse proxy may require its own HTTPS certificate to establish secure communication with the client and encrypt traffic sent to the server.Advantages and Challenges of Using Additional HTTPS CertificatesAdvantages:1. Improved Security: Using HTTPS certificates ensures that the communication between the user and the proxy server is encrypted and secure. This prevents eavesdropping and data tampering, protecting sensitive information.2. Trust and Compatibility: With a properly configured HTTPS certificate from a trusted certificate authority, users can avoid security warnings and maintain a seamless browsing experience. This ensures that the proxy server can interact securely with encrypted websites without compromising user experience.3. Traffic Monitoring: For organizations that use proxies to monitor internet usage, SSL interception with the appropriate HTTPS certificates allows administrators to inspect encrypted traffic for security threats or policy violations.Challenges:1. Certificate Management: One of the biggest challenges when using additional HTTPS certificates is managing and maintaining them. Whether using self-signed certificates or certificates from a trusted CA, proper installation and regular updates are required to maintain security.2. Potential for Security Risks: If a proxy browser improperly handles HTTPS certificates, it could expose users to security risks. For instance, an incorrectly configured proxy server may inadvertently allow attackers to intercept sensitive data or carry out man-in-the-middle attacks.3. User Trust: Some users may be hesitant to install self-signed certificates, fearing potential security risks. It is important for administrators to educate users about the necessity of installing such certificates when using proxy browsers.Best Practices for Configuring HTTPS Certificates in Proxy Browsers1. Use Trusted Certificate Authorities: Whenever possible, opt for certificates issued by a trusted certificate authority. This minimizes security risks and ensures a smooth user experience by preventing browser warnings.2. Regularly Update Certificates: Whether using self-signed or CA-signed certificates, it is crucial to keep them up to date. Expired or outdated certificates can lead to security vulnerabilities and broken connections.3. Educate Users: For organizations that deploy proxy browsers, educating users about the importance of installing the necessary HTTPS certificates can help mitigate trust issues and ensure secure browsing.4. Test Proxy Configuration: Before deploying a proxy browser in a production environment, conduct thorough testing to ensure that the HTTPS certificate configuration works as intended. This helps to avoid any disruptions in service or security flaws.ConclusionIn summary, whether or not you need additional HTTPS certificates when using a proxy browser depends on the type of proxy being used, how it handles HTTPS traffic, and the level of security required. In many cases, a proxy browser requires additional certificates, especially if it is intercepting and decrypting HTTPS traffic. However, with the right configuration and management of HTTPS certificates, proxy browsing can remain secure and reliable. By understanding the nuances of HTTPS certificate management, users can ensure a safe and efficient browsing experience while leveraging the privacy and security benefits of proxy browsers.

How to efficiently integrate mobile proxies in crawler projects?

In web scraping projects, mobile proxy integration is a crucial aspect for evading IP blocking and ensuring smooth data extraction. By routing traffic through mobile IPs, scraping tools can mimic real user behavior on mobile devices, significantly reducing the chances of being detected or restricted by websites. This article explores the best practices for integrating mobile proxies efficiently into web scraping workflows, considering factors such as speed, security, and scalability. Understanding the Role of Mobile Proxies in Web ScrapingMobile proxies are a valuable tool in the world of web scraping, especially when dealing with anti-bot measures employed by websites. These proxies utilize IP addresses from mobile devices, making it harder for websites to distinguish automated traffic from legitimate user requests. Unlike traditional data center proxies, which are often easily identified and blocked, mobile proxies rotate through a pool of real mobile devices' IP addresses, enhancing the legitimacy of the scraping process.The primary advantage of using mobile proxies is their ability to mimic mobile traffic patterns, which is essential when scraping websites that have mobile-specific versions or when websites employ mobile-optimized anti-scraping techniques. Additionally, mobile proxies are more reliable for long-term data extraction projects, as they minimize the risks of IP bans or CAPTCHA challenges.Key Factors to Consider When Integrating Mobile ProxiesWhen integrating mobile proxies into a web scraping project, several factors should be taken into account to ensure the process is efficient, secure, and scalable.1. Proxy Pool ManagementOne of the first challenges when integrating mobile proxies is managing a large pool of IP addresses. Ideally, your proxy provider should offer access to a vast and diverse range of mobile IPs that can be used to rotate through the scraping process. This rotation prevents any single IP address from being flagged or blocked by target websites.To manage this effectively, consider setting up an automated proxy rotation system. This system can periodically switch between different mobile proxies to ensure continuous scraping without interruption. Additionally, it can help to avoid overusing certain IP addresses, reducing the likelihood of them being blacklisted.2. Speed and LatencyWhile mobile proxies are essential for avoiding detection, they can sometimes introduce higher latency compared to data center proxies. This is because mobile devices often have slower internet connections, and proxies are routed through mobile networks, which may not be as fast as traditional broadband.In web scraping projects, speed is critical. Slow requests can lead to delays in data extraction and may impact the efficiency of the entire process. It’s important to choose a mobile proxy provider that guarantees low latency and fast response times, especially when dealing with high volumes of data.3. Proxy Quality and ReliabilityThe quality of the mobile proxies is another essential consideration. Not all mobile proxies are created equal, and some may be less reliable or slower than others. When selecting a mobile proxy provider, ensure that they offer high-quality, stable proxies that can handle large amounts of traffic without frequent disconnections.A reliable mobile proxy should also have features such as session persistence, which ensures that the connection remains intact throughout the scraping process, even over extended periods. This is especially important when scraping dynamic content or interacting with websites that require maintaining state between requests, such as logging into accounts or scraping product listings.4. Security and PrivacySecurity is a top concern when using mobile proxies in a web scraping project. Since you are routing your requests through third-party servers, it's essential to ensure that the provider has robust security protocols in place to protect your data.Choose a provider that encrypts your traffic to prevent interception by malicious actors. Additionally, make sure the proxy provider complies with privacy regulations to ensure your data is not misused. Some providers also offer additional features such as anonymous browsing, which further enhances the privacy and security of your web scraping activities.5. Cost-EffectivenessMobile proxies can be more expensive than traditional data center proxies, and the cost can vary significantly depending on the provider. Therefore, cost-effectiveness is another crucial factor to consider when integrating mobile proxies into your scraping project.To maximize cost efficiency, look for providers that offer flexible pricing plans based on the volume of data scraped. If you only need proxies for a short-term project, look for providers that offer pay-as-you-go or subscription-based pricing options. For long-term projects, consider bulk purchasing to reduce the overall cost per proxy.Steps for Integrating Mobile Proxy in Web Scraping Projects1. Choose a Reliable Mobile Proxy ProviderThe first step in integrating mobile proxies is selecting a reliable proxy provider. Ensure the provider offers a wide range of mobile IPs, fast speeds, and high-quality proxies. It is also essential that the provider has good customer support and offers clear documentation for easy integration.2. Implement Proxy RotationOnce you’ve selected your provider, the next step is to set up proxy rotation. This can be done by integrating a proxy management tool that automates the switching of mobile proxies during the scraping process. Tools like ProxyMesh, ScraperAPI, or custom-built systems can handle the rotation and ensure that your requests are not blocked.3. Optimize for SpeedTo ensure the best performance, optimize your scraping system for speed. This may involve adjusting your scraper’s request intervals, parallelizing requests, and optimizing the data extraction logic to minimize unnecessary delays. In some cases, setting up caching mechanisms can reduce the load on both the proxy and the target website.4. Monitor and Analyze PerformanceContinuous monitoring is key to ensuring the success of your mobile proxy integration. Use analytics tools to track the performance of your scraping project, paying attention to success rates, response times, and any issues with blocked proxies. Regular analysis allows you to make adjustments to the proxy rotation strategy and ensure high efficiency.5. Scale as NeededAs your web scraping project grows, scaling becomes important. Mobile proxy providers often offer additional proxy pools that can be added as your demand increases. Ensure that your infrastructure is scalable and that your proxy provider can accommodate the growing needs of your project.ConclusionIntegrating mobile proxies into your web scraping projects can significantly enhance your ability to avoid IP bans and scrape data efficiently. By considering key factors such as proxy quality, speed, security, and cost-effectiveness, you can optimize your scraping workflow and ensure that your projects run smoothly. With the right tools and strategies in place, mobile proxies can be a game-changer for web scraping, especially for projects that require long-term, high-volume data extraction.

How does a proxy browser implement SOCKS5 network access?

In today’s digital world, maintaining privacy and security while accessing the internet has become a top priority. One of the ways to achieve this is by using proxy servers, particularly sock s5 proxies. SOCKS5, an advanced version of the SOCKS protocol, allows users to route their internet traffic through a proxy server, enabling access to restricted content while maintaining anonymity. In this article, we will explore how proxy browsers can facilitate SOCKS5 network access and the advantages of using SOCKS5 proxies in modern web browsing. What is SOCKS5?SOCKS5 is a protocol that facilitates the routing of network packets between client devices and servers through a proxy server. Unlike HTTP and HTTPS proxies, which only support web traffic, SOCKS5 supports a variety of protocols, including TCP and UDP. This makes it more versatile and capable of handling different types of internet traffic, such as email, file sharing, and video streaming. Additionally, SOCKS5 proxies provide better security features, including the support for authentication, which ensures that only authorized users can access the network.Proxy Browsers: What Are They?A proxy browser is a web browser that allows users to connect to the internet through a proxy server. By doing so, users can bypass geographical restrictions, hide their IP addresses, and ensure a more secure browsing experience. Proxy browsers are available in different forms, including extensions, software, or built-in features in browsers like Google Chrome or Mozilla Firefox. These browsers can be configured to work with different types of proxies, including SOCKS5, to ensure efficient and secure browsing.How Proxy Browsers Use SOCKS5Proxy browsers can achieve SOCKS5 network access by configuring the browser settings to connect to a socks5 proxy server. When a user sends a request to access a website or service, the browser routes the traffic through the socks5 proxy server instead of directly to the website’s server. The SOCKS5 proxy server then forwards the request to the destination server, masking the user's original IP address and ensuring anonymity.To set up SOCKS5 access in a proxy browser, users typically need to provide the proxy server's IP address and port number. Some proxy browsers also allow users to input their authentication credentials to enhance security. Once the configuration is complete, all internet traffic from the browser will pass through the SOCKS5 proxy server, allowing for secure and private browsing.Advantages of Using SOCKS5 with Proxy Browsers1. Anonymity and Privacy: One of the main reasons for using SOCKS5 proxies is to enhance online privacy. Since the SOCKS5 proxy server acts as an intermediary, it masks the user's real IP address, making it difficult for websites to track the user's location or identity.2. Bypassing Geographical Restrictions: Many websites and services restrict access based on the user's geographical location. By using a SOCKS5 proxy, users can access content that is otherwise blocked in their region, such as streaming services or websites with regional restrictions.3. Support for Different Protocols: SOCKS5 supports not only HTTP/HTTPS traffic but also other types of internet traffic, including FTP, email, and peer-to-peer protocols. This makes it a versatile option for users who need to access a variety of online services securely.4. Enhanced Security: SOCKS5 provides better security compared to older proxy protocols like SOCKS4. It supports user authentication, ensuring that only authorized users can connect to the proxy server. Additionally, it doesn't modify the data packets, which makes it less likely to interfere with the user's traffic and enhances the overall security of the connection.5. Faster Performance: SOCKS5 proxies are generally faster than other proxy types because they don’t introduce significant delays in the data transmission process. This is particularly beneficial for users who require fast internet speeds for activities like gaming or streaming.Implementing SOCKS5 Access in Proxy BrowsersTo implement SOCKS5 access in a proxy browser, follow these steps:1. Choose a SOCKS5 Proxy Provider: The first step is to select a reliable SOCKS5 proxy provider. Ensure that the provider offers fast and secure proxies with no downtime or interruptions.2. Obtain Proxy Server Details: After selecting a provider, you will need to obtain the proxy server’s IP address, port number, and possibly your authentication credentials (if applicable).3. Configure the Proxy Browser: Once you have the necessary information, configure your proxy browser to use the SOCKS5 proxy. This can usually be done by accessing the browser’s settings or preferences, where you can input the proxy details.4. Test the Connection: After configuring the browser, it’s important to test the connection to ensure that the SOCKS5 proxy is working correctly. You can do this by visiting a website that shows your IP address and checking if it reflects the proxy server's IP.5. Start Browsing Securely: Once everything is set up, you can start browsing the internet securely through the SOCKS5 proxy. All of your traffic will be routed through the proxy server, ensuring privacy and security.Considerations When Using SOCKS5 ProxiesWhile SOCKS5 proxies offer several benefits, there are some considerations to keep in mind:1. Potential Slowdowns: Although SOCKS5 proxies are generally faster than other proxy types, users may still experience some slowdowns, especially if the proxy server is overloaded or located far from the user’s geographical location.2. Not All Websites Support SOCKS5: Some websites and online services may not support SOCKS5 proxies, which could limit access. However, most popular websites support SOCKS5, so this is not usually a major issue.3. Reliability of Proxy Providers: Not all proxy providers are trustworthy. It’s important to choose a reputable provider that ensures strong security and privacy measures. Some free proxy providers may compromise your data or inject ads into your browsing session, so it's essential to do thorough research.4. Compatibility Issues: Some proxy browsers may not be fully compatible with all operating systems or devices. It’s important to ensure that the browser and SOCKS5 proxy are compatible with your system before making any configurations.ConclusionIn summary, proxy browsers can achieve SOCKS5 network access by configuring the browser settings to connect to a SOCKS5 proxy server. This enables users to browse the internet securely and privately, bypass geographical restrictions, and enjoy enhanced performance. SOCKS5 proxies offer several advantages, including support for various protocols, better security features, and the ability to maintain anonymity. However, users should be mindful of potential slowdowns, compatibility issues, and the importance of choosing a reliable proxy provider. By following the steps to configure SOCKS5 access in a proxy browser, users can enjoy a safer and more private browsing experience.
